SEO Hosting Question

OK so I would like to know what's a decent price for a small seo package with say 5 ip's on all separate c's and a control panel ? It would be nice if the host was a good quality host with a good reputation as I am looking for good quality and not necessarily the cheapest.

OK so what's out there?

There is no such thing as "SEO Hosting" or any benefit to multiple class c's and you will NEVER find proof that there is. Google isn't that stupid... your sites are still linked together, there are still internal/external link patterns that you can't hide and there are still plenty of footprints if they wanted to identify and flag/review your networks.

These kind of things are always either VERY short lived loop holes or outright myths.

"SEO Hosting" is peoples like Baddog way to hustle out extra money out of noobs. And to pretend their services are somehow special.

It worked in 2000-2003, but you don't need different C classes any more. Google knows which sites you run either way.

Quote:
"Actually, Google handles virtually hosted domains and their links just the same as domains on unique IP addresses. If your ISP does virtual hosting correctly, you'll never see a difference between the two cases. We do see a small percentage of ISPs every month that misconfigure their virtual hosting, which might account for this persistent misperception--thanks for giving me the chance to dispel a myth!"

-Google Director of Technology Craig Silverstein
